How Disease Cripples Aquaculture Markets

from Fish n' Bits - The Aquaculture Data Intelligence Podcast · host Manolin

Join Tony Chen this week as he explores the profound repercussions of disease outbreaks in aquaculture, particularly focusing on market disruptions following events like the EMS outbreak in shrimp farming. These pandemics have exacted a heavy toll on the industry, costing billions of dollars and reshaping the global market hierarchy, all while necessitating rapid innovation and adaptation.
